麻将作为一种具有传统文化内涵的游戏,在中国拥有极高的普及度。随着科技的发展,麻将游戏也逐步实现了电子化,成为人们生活中不可或缺的一部分。作为一个开发麻将游戏的人员,如何进行高质量的游戏开发是非常重要的一个问题。接下来,本文将从游戏制作的流程、设计、技术等方面进行探讨。
一、游戏制作的流程
游戏制作的流程通常可以分为需求分析、游戏设计、美术设计、程序开发、测试、发布等几个阶段。在麻将游戏的制作过程中,设计是至关重要的。麻将游戏本身比较复杂,所以在游戏设计之前,需要对市面上的麻将游戏进行充分的调研和分析,从中吸取经验和教训,确定自己的目标用户、游戏类型和核心玩法等。
二、游戏设计
麻将游戏的设计需要着重考虑以下几个方面:
1、玩法
麻将游戏的玩法决定了游戏的可玩性,而可玩性又是决定游戏成功的关键因素。设计师需要研究各种规则和牌型,在基础规则的基础上设计新的变化,并且保证游戏的平衡性,使得游戏能够吸引玩家并且持久。
2、界面
麻将游戏的界面需要尽可能地符合玩家的审美,可以把传统的麻将手牌拍摄下来,利用新技术进行优化,呈现更为真实的效果。合适的背景音乐和音效也可以帮助玩家更好的沉浸在游戏中。
3、人工智能
由于麻将与智力高度相关,所以人工智能的设计尤为重要。在设计游戏的人工智能时需要维护游戏平衡性,尽可能与真人游戏具有相似的机制,这样才能提高游戏的乐趣和可玩性。
三、技术方面
1、开发语言
针对不同的平台使用不同的语言进行开发,选择合适的语言和框架是保证游戏开发效率和质量的关键。
2、图形渲染技术
为了让游戏玩家的视觉体验更好,我们需要使用到图形渲染技术,使游戏得以更加逼真。通过各种技术,包括对纹理、模型等的处理,达到最终呈现的效果。
3、网络技术
目前,麻将游戏在一些平台上要求联网游戏,因此需要熟悉网络编程知识。能够处理这些网络问题,包括消息传递、协议制定、游戏记录等。
四、测试
在麻将游戏的测试环节,需要细致地检测游戏的性能、稳定性和功能。在进行测试的时候,不但需要测试员和程序员的配合,还需要麻将游戏爱好者的专业协助。只有经过测试,才能够保证游戏的稳定和流畅。
麻将游戏的开发虽然相对比较复杂,但是如果按照一定的流程,辅以细致的设计和精良的技术手段,就能够实现一款受欢迎的游戏产品。同时,因为麻将游戏是一种具有传统文化内涵的游戏,因此在设计过程中也应当注重文化传承的保护。我们的目标应该是,开发出面向不同人群,质量高、体力好、深受人们喜爱的优秀麻将游戏。